Team USA Women Cruise Into Olympic Semifinals With 6–0 Rout of Italy

Top-seeded American women showcase firepower and defensive grit in dominant quarterfinal win

The top-seeded Team USA women’s hockey team marched into the Olympic semifinals after a commanding 6–0 victory over host nation Italy, sending a clear message to the rest of the field.

From the opening faceoff, the Americans dictated the tempo, using relentless forechecking, crisp passing, and quick transitions to pin Italy in its own zone.Team USA opened the scoring early in the first period and never looked back, piling on goals through all three frames.

The forward lines displayed impressive chemistry, with multiple players getting on the scoresheet and the power play unit capitalizing on its chances. The offensive outburst was matched by a disciplined defensive effort, as the Americans limited Italy to few quality opportunities.

In net, the U.S. goaltender turned in a flawless performance, recording a shutout behind a structured and physical blue line corps. Shot blocking, smart stick work, and tight gap control ensured that Italy’s chances remained on the perimeter.

Coaches and players praised the team’s focus and professionalism, emphasizing that the job is far from finished as they prepare for the semifinals. With momentum on their side and their depth on full display, Team USA now turns its attention to the next challenge, aiming to move one step closer to Olympic gold.
